What roofing system color is the most heat-reflective?

This topic has been discussed for years. Black materials are better thermal retainers, and historically temperature-efficient roofing have uniformly been white to enhance their performance. Berkeley Lab findings has shown that increasing a roofing system's solar reflectance from about 20% to about 55% can reduce energy used in cooling by up to 20%.

Are steel roofing systems hail-proof?

Metal roofs are tough and hail-resistant! In fact, most metal roof items have Class 4 shock resistance and ice pellet evaluations given by Underwriters' Laboratory. This means that when a hailstones storm hits your house, the worst you'll observe is a touch of minor exterior damage to your shingle.
